Full Description
The following text is from the original listed building designation:
SUSSEX GARDENS 1. 1380 WESTGATE-ON-SEA Castle Cottage TR 37 SW 10/304
II
2. Circa 1880. The front elevation is of 2 storeys. The ground floor is red brick, the 1st floor is imitation timber-framed with plaster infill. Gable. 3 mullioned and transomed windows with leaded lights. The rear elevation is flint-faced and castellated with octagonal bow and curved gable on the end. The end has a double lancet with 2 reset Mediaeval lancet heads. The left side has a Dutch gable and blocked Mediaeval lancet. Knapped flint wall with cement stringcourse. Later addition with octagonal, pitched roofed tower to left.
